OEM vs Custom Hydrogen Equipment

Definition and Key Differences

Original Equipment Manufacturer (OEM) hydrogen equipment refers to products made by established companies to standard specifications. In contrast, custom hydrogen equipment is designed and built to meet specific user requirements, often offering unique features and capabilities.

Core Parameter Comparison Table

Parameter OEM Equipment Custom Equipment
Cost Generally lower Generally higher
Lead Time Shorter Longer
Customization Limited Highly customizable
Integration Standardized interfaces Specific to user needs
Support and Maintenance Established support Variable support

Advantages and Disadvantages

Comparing OEM and Custom Options

Both OEM and custom hydrogen equipment come with their own sets of pros and cons:

OEM Equipment Advantages

  • Cost-effective solutions for standard applications.
  • Established reliability and performance.
  • Shorter delivery times allow for quicker deployment.

OEM Equipment Disadvantages

  • Limited customization can hinder specific requirements.
  • May lack the latest technologies.

Custom Equipment Advantages

  • Tailored features that align closely with user needs.
  • Ability to integrate advanced technologies for enhanced performance.

Custom Equipment Disadvantages

  • Higher initial costs can be a significant barrier.
  • Longer lead times may delay project timelines.

Recommendations for Potential Buyers

Which Option is Right for You?

Choosing between OEM and custom hydrogen equipment depends on several factors:

  • If you require quick deployment and cost savings, OEM may be ideal.
  • For highly specialized applications where performance is critical, custom equipment may be the best choice.
  • Assess your budget, timeline, and application requirements to make an informed decision.
